What people on the ground measured in Meriden, CT on August 26, 2024
8 reports filed with the National Weather Service — 1 from trained spotters or officials. These are measured stones, not radar estimates, so they are the closest thing to proof that hail actually reached the ground.
- 1.50″ half dollar size Broadcast Media3 NE Wallingford, CT · 4.9 mi away3:10 PM EDTNew Haven County
Multiple reports and pictures from Wallingford of 1.00 inch to 1.50 inch hail.
- 1.25″ half dollar size Public3 ESE North Haven, CT · 11.6 mi away3:34 PM EDTNew Haven County
Picture of 1.25 inch hail on social media.
- 1.25″ half dollar size Public4 NNW North Madison, CT · 12.5 mi away3:41 PM EDTNew Haven County
Video on social media of 1.00 inch to 1.25 inch hail.
- 1.00″ quarter size PublicNew Britain, CT · 9.2 mi away3:05 PM EDTHartford County
Picture from the New Britain area on Twitter/X showing quarter-sized hail covering the ground posted at 3:22 pm. Time estimated via radar.
- 1.00″ quarter size Broadcast MediaFarmington, CT · 12.6 mi away2:55 PM EDTHartford County
Time estimated via radar. Picture found on Twitter/X posted at 3:27 pm.
- 1.00″ quarter size Public1 N North Branford, CT · 13.9 mi away3:46 PM EDTNew Haven County
Picture of 1.00 inch hail on social media.
- 0.75″ penny size Trained Spotter1 NW Berlin, CT · 6.6 mi away3:10 PM EDTHartford County
Penny-sized hail reported in Kensington. Relayed via amateur radio.
- 0.70″ penny size Public2 NNW Berlin, CT · 7.3 mi away3:10 PM EDTHartford County
Dime sized hail reported in Kensington.
Reports come from the National Weather Service Local Storm Report feed, ingested every 15 minutes. A report records where the observer was, not the full extent of the swath — treat it as evidence about the storm, not about any one roof.
Meriden hail on August 26, 2024
NOAA radar estimated stones up to 1.50 inches — half dollar size — within about 5 miles of Meriden that day, across 2 distinct size bands. Sizes vary street to street inside a single swath.
